S I X + S I X + S I X = N I N E + N I N E Solution: This one is simple case checking. First NINE < 1500. So N=1 and 0<=I<4. N I NIN 2/3 NIN 1 0 101 67.333 1 1 111 74.000 1 2 121 80.666 1 3 131 87.333 1 4 141 94.000 We see that only I=4 gives possible I for SIX. As 3 | NINE we have to try 1410, 1413, 1416, 1419 to check. These give 940, 942, 944, 946. Only E=3 gives a valid solution. 942 + 942 + 942 = 1413 + 1413 References: - Author: Alan Wayne - Martin Gardner; Sci. Am.
